2. Apple Watch Ultra 3
The Apple Watch Ultra 3 is engineered for the adventurous and active man, offering extreme durability and advanced features. Its robust titanium case, customizable Action Button, and exceptional water resistance make it ideal for demanding environments. It provides highly accurate GPS, advanced health sensors including ECG and blood oxygen, and a remarkably bright display, making it a top choice for outdoor enthusiasts and athletes within the Apple ecosystem.
3. Samsung Galaxy Watch 8 Pro
The Samsung Galaxy Watch 8 Pro combines powerful performance with a rugged yet refined design, perfect for the professional and active man. It features a durable build, an advanced BioActive Sensor for comprehensive health metrics (including body composition analysis), and an extended battery life. Its seamless integration with Android devices, robust app ecosystem, and rotating bezel (on some models) offer a highly intuitive and versatile user experience.
4. Google Pixel Watch 3
The Google Pixel Watch 3 blends Google's intelligent software with a sleek, minimalist design, appealing to men who appreciate understated elegance. With deep Fitbit integration, it offers accurate health and fitness tracking, including sleep analysis and stress management. Its seamless connectivity with Google services like Assistant and Wallet, combined with a comfortable fit and vibrant display, makes it a strong contender for daily wear.
5. Garmin Fenix 8 Pro
For the ultimate in sports and outdoor tracking, the Garmin Fenix 8 Pro is an unparalleled choice for men. It offers multi-band GPS for superior accuracy, comprehensive mapping, and an extensive array of advanced training metrics for virtually any sport. While rugged, its premium materials and long battery life ensure it looks good and performs reliably, whether you're on a mountain trail or in a business meeting.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)
Q1: What's the benefit of 24/7 blood oxygen and heart rate monitoring?
A1: Continuous monitoring of blood oxygen and heart rate provides a holistic view of your health. It can help detect anomalies early, track recovery after exercise, assess sleep quality (e.g., for sleep apnea indicators), and give insights into your overall cardiovascular health and stress levels throughout the day and night.
Q2: Is “Real-time Motion Detection” different from basic step counting?
A2: Yes, Real-time Motion Detection is much more advanced than basic step counting. It uses sophisticated algorithms and sensors to identify and differentiate between various activities (e.g., walking, running, cycling, specific sports like golf or tennis), providing more accurate calorie burn, pace, and performance metrics tailored to the specific movement.

Q4: Are these smartwatches compatible with both Android and iOS phones?
A4: Generally, smartwatches are optimized for specific ecosystems. Apple Watch models are exclusive to iOS. Samsung Galaxy Watch and Google Pixel Watch are primarily for Android, though some offer limited iOS compatibility. Garmin devices typically have broad compatibility with both Android and iOS via their dedicated apps.
Q5: How do luxury materials impact a smartwatch's performance or durability?
A5: While luxury materials like sapphire glass or titanium might not directly impact the electronic performance, they significantly enhance durability (e.g., scratch resistance), comfort (e.g., hypoallergenic properties), and aesthetic appeal. This contributes to a higher-end tactile experience and a product built to last, reflecting its value as a premium accessory.
